About
Dr. Meadow joined the University of Michigan in August 2022 after completing her fellowships in neonatology and clinical medical ethics in Chicago. In the Brandon Neonatal Intensive Care Unit at C.S. Mott Children's Hospital she cares for critically ill newborns and provides prenatal consultation for parents expecting to deliver premature infants and infants with congenital anomalies.
